kendoUI初始化的时候,调用了后台两次?
that.gridData = new kendo.data.DataSource({ transport: {
read: {
url: "xxx/xxx",
dataType: "json"
},
parameterMap(data) {
const params = {
page: data.page - 1,
size: data.pageSize
};
Object.keys(params).forEach(
key => !params[key] && delete params[key]
);
return params;
}
},
pageSize: 50,
schema: {
data(response) {
const responseData = response.content;
return responseData;
},
},
requestStart(e) {
alert("start")
},
requestEnd() {
alert("end")
}
});
上面代码里的requestStart 和 requestEnd 在初始化的时候分别执行了两次,导致调用两次后台。
请问有人知道为什么吗?怎么能避免呢?
以上是 kendoUI初始化的时候,调用了后台两次? 的全部内容, 来源链接: utcz.com/p/933694.html